Achieving Micro Tolerances with Swiss CNC Machining



In the competitive landscape of precision manufacturing, the ability to consistently produce parts with microtolerances is a significant differentiator. Swiss CNC machining has emerged as a premier technology for achieving these exceptionally tight tolerances, often within ±0.0002 inches (±0.005mm) or even finer. For industries such as medical devices, aerospace, and electronics, where component miniaturization and flawless performance are nonnegotiable, this capability is paramount.

The unique design of Swisstype lathes is the key to their success. Unlike conventional CNC lathes, the Swiss machine features a guide bushing that provides robust support for the bar stock immediately adjacent to the cutting tools. This fundamental design drastically reduces deflection and vibration during machining, which are primary causes of dimensional inaccuracy. This inherent stability allows for intricate, simultaneous operations—such as turning, milling, and drilling—on a single platform, minimizing cumulative errors and ensuring that every feature of a complex part meets the strictest specifications.

Achieving micro tolerances is not solely dependent on the machine tool; it requires a holistic approach. Several critical factors must be meticulously controlled:

Tooling and Tool Path Optimization: Using highprecision, micrograin carbide tools and advanced CAM software is essential. The software must generate optimized tool paths that manage chip load and thermal generation, preventing material stress that can lead to deviations.
Thermal Stability: Modern Swiss CNC machines are designed with thermal stability in mind. Temperature control systems and rigid machine structures compensate for the heat generated during highspeed machining, a crucial factor for maintaining tolerances over long production runs.
Material Expertise: Understanding how different materials, from titanium and stainless steel to specialized plastics, behave during machining is vital. This knowledge informs the selection of cutting speeds, feeds, and coolants to achieve the desired surface finish and dimensional integrity.

InProcess Metrology: Integrating probing systems and laser micrometers allows for realtime, inprocess inspection. This enables immediate tool wear compensation and ensures that every part leaving the machine is within the specified microtolerance band, reducing scrap rates and enhancing quality assurance.
